Questions & Answers

Q: What is the main focus of the session?

The session focuses on data sufficiency in solving blood relation problems. It examines how to determine the relationships between individuals based on provided statements, clarifying ambiguities surrounding familial connections and the necessary inference to arrive at correct conclusions.

Q: How does the content advise viewers to handle gender assumptions?

The content emphasizes the importance of not making gender assumptions based solely on names. It suggests that readers should rely on relationships described in the problem rather than preconceived notions, highlighting the need for careful analysis to avoid errors in conclusions about familial ties.

Q: What conclusion can be drawn from the first example involving A, B, and C?

In the first example, it is established that A is the sister of B, identified as siblings through the information given. This illustrates that one statement can suffice in determining the familial relationship, showcasing the primary goal of providing clear and logical deductions in blood relation questions.

Q: Why was statement one alone sufficient for the relationship between M and N?

Statement one alone indicates that M and N are the children of the same parent (P), therefore confirming that they are siblings. This clear relationship allows the question to be answered accurately without needing additional information, highlighting the principle of sufficiency in data analysis.

Q: Why is it not possible to determine Tanya's relation from the statements given?

The information provided does not clarify Tanya's gender, which is crucial for establishing her relationship to the man in the photograph. Although the statements describe familial connections, they lack the necessary details to draw definitive conclusions about Tanya's relation, illustrating the importance of complete data for interpretation.

Q: What mistake do people commonly make when interpreting blood relation questions?

People often mistakenly fixate on assumed genders based on names rather than focusing on relationships or pronouns given in the statements. This oversight can lead to incorrect conclusions, making it vital to carefully analyze the specific relationships mentioned to avoid incorrect assumptions.
